find the value of n




1) 15/40 =n/3​

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 02-12-2020

Answer:

n = 1.125

Step-by-step explanation:

[tex]\frac{15}{40} = \frac{n}{3}[/tex]

(Use Cross Product)

40n = 15 × 3

40n = 45

n = 1.125
